I am working on SOW configuration, when i open change form 2 over view tab are showing , i want to add process flow formattor in 2 nd over view tab.
please help me to remove one overview tab and to add process flow in 2 nd over view tab.

Hi @Akshay_Gadewar ,
Even i have faced this issue , this happens mostly when you are logging in as an admin or have multiple persona roles , it shows multiple overview tabs.
So ,You don't need UI builder for this , you can follow the below steps :
- Navigate to the sys_ux_app_route table and find the record where "Screen Collection" = Incident Overview.
- In this record, click the value/referenced record on the "Screen Collection" field (in this case it's the "Incident Overview" link).
- Within this record (sys_ux_screen_type), under the "UX Screens" related list, click on the "Incident Overview SNC" record.
- Within this record (sys_ux_screen), uncheck the "Active" field and save the record.
- It might be necessary to perform an instance cache clear (/cache.do) after for the change to reflect.
The Overview tab in incident form in SOW will be removed accordingly after.
